Please note that these Mileage rates are applicable to the use of Private Vehicles, as denoted by General Services Administration: 70 cents per mile as of January 1, 2025; 67 cents per mile as of January 1, 2024; 65.5 cents per mile as of January 1, 2023; 62.5 cents per mile as of July 1, 2022; 58.5 cents per mile as of January 1, 2022 North Carolina business mileage reimbursement rates
